Liquid Network Hacked: $320 Million in Bitcoin Stolen

The Liquid Network, a Bitcoin blockchain sidechain used by multiple cryptocurrency exchanges, has been hacked. This led to the theft of approximately $320 million in Bitcoin.

The hack occurred when the Liquid Federation wallet was compromised, with around 4,000 Bitcoin stolen. The wallet originally held about 4,200 Bitcoin, leaving only around 200 Bitcoin after the theft.

A spokesperson for Liquid stated that the attackers were 'alleged white-hat hackers' who typically transfer funds upon discovering vulnerabilities in order to return them, usually for a fee.
